加入收藏 在线留言 联系我们
关注微信
手机扫一扫 立刻联系商家
全国服务热线13724186946

看广告短视频app赚金币小游戏app开发 源码搭建

提醒:因为软件开发行业无明确禁止法规, 该企业仅提供软件开发外包定制服务,项目需取得国家许可,严禁非法用途。 违法举报
更新时间
2024-12-18 18:18:00
价格
请来电询价
联系电话
13724186946
联系手机
13724186946
联系人
王松松
立即询价

详细介绍

当涉及到开发一个看广告短视频并赚取金币的小游戏App,并且需要进行源码搭建时,以下是一个更详细的步骤指南:

1. 需求分析
  • 明确App的功能:视频观看、金币奖励机制、小游戏集成、用户系统等。

  • 确定广告模式:是否支持前置广告、中途广告或激励广告等。

  • 定义金币用途:可以在游戏内购买虚拟道具、加速游戏进度或提现等。

  • 2. 技术选型
  • 前端技术:选择适合移动应用开发的框架,如React Native、Flutter、原生iOS(Swift)或原生Android(Java/Kotlin)。

  • 后端技术:选择后端开发框架(如Node.js、Django、Spring Boot等)和数据库系统(如MySQL、PostgreSQL、MongoDB等)。

  • 广告SDK:选择适合的广告SDK,如Google AdMob、Facebook Ads等。

  • 游戏引擎(如果需要复杂的小游戏):考虑使用Unity、Cocos2d-x等游戏引擎。

  • 3. 设计UI/UX
  • 创建吸引人的UI设计,包括主页、视频播放页、小游戏界面、金币商店等。

  • 确保UX设计简洁、直观,便于用户导航和操作。

  • 4. 搭建开发环境
  • 安装所需的开发工具,如代码编辑器、版本控制系统(Git)、移动应用开发环境等。

  • 配置后端服务器和数据库环境。

  • 5. 编写源码5.1 前端开发
  • 用户系统:实现用户注册、登录、个人信息管理等功能。

  • 广告模块:集成广告SDK,实现广告的展示、点击和关闭事件监听。根据用户观看广告的行为,给予相应的金币奖励。

  • 小游戏模块:使用游戏引擎或自定义实现小游戏,并集成到App中。用户可以通过玩游戏赚取金币。

  • 金币系统:实现金币的赚取、消耗和查询功能。用户可以在金币商店中使用金币购买虚拟道具或参与特殊活动。

  • 其他功能:实现用户反馈、分享、提现请求(如果需要)等功能。

  • 5.2 后端开发
  • API接口:为前端提供数据交互的API接口,如用户信息、广告请求、游戏数据、金币记录等。

  • 数据处理:处理用户请求,与数据库交互,返回所需数据。实现金币的增减逻辑,并记录用户的金币操作历史。

  • 数据库设计:设计合理的数据库结构来存储用户信息、广告数据、游戏数据、金币记录等。

  • 6. 测试与调试
  • 进行单元测试、集成测试和功能测试,确保App的功能和性能符合要求。

  • 验证广告展示和金币奖励的逻辑是否正确。

  • 在不同设备和网络环境下进行测试,确保App的稳定性和响应速度。

  • 7. 优化与发布
  • 根据测试结果优化App的性能和用户体验。

  • 修复在测试过程中发现的错误和漏洞。

  • 准备发布所需的材料,如应用图标、描述、关键词等。

  • 提交应用到应用商店进行审核和发布。

  • 8. 后期维护与更新
  • 监控App的运行情况,及时处理用户反馈和问题。

  • 定期更新App,添加新功能、优化现有功能或修复漏洞。

  • 与广告平台保持合作,确保广告内容的多样性和质量。

  • 请注意,以上步骤仅提供了一个大致的框架,具体的实现细节将取决于你的具体需求和项目规模。在开发过程中,你可能还需要考虑安全性、隐私保护、用户体验优化等方面的内容。


    联系方式

    • 电  话:13724186946
    • 联系人:王松松
    • 手  机:13724186946
    • 微  信:13724186946